Lion’s Mane

Lion’s Mane (Hericium erinaceus) is a type of edible mushroom that belongs to the tooth fungus group. It gets its name from its unique appearance, which resembles a lion’s mane with long, cascading spines. Lion’s Mane has been used in traditional Chinese and Japanese medicine for centuries due to its various health benefits. Research has shown that it possesses neuroprotective and cognitive-enhancing properties, which can help improve memory, focus, and overall brain function. Lion’s Mane is known for its potential to support nerve growth and regeneration.
